Technical FAQs – Engineering & Application Guide
1. What is the primary function of the Bently Nevada 330801-28-04-150-06-02?
It is designed to monitor shaft vibration, displacement, and position changes in rotating machinery systems.
2. What measurement technology does this PROXPAC XL sensor use?
It uses eddy current proximity sensing technology for accurate non-contact measurement.
3. What is the benefit of an integrated proximity sensor assembly?
It combines sensing components into one unit, simplifying installation and reducing system complexity.
4. What equipment is commonly monitored with this sensor?
It is typically used on turbines, compressors, generators, pumps, and other critical rotating machinery.
5. Why is non-contact sensing important in industrial applications?
It allows continuous monitoring without physical contact between the sensor and rotating shaft.
6. Can this sensor be integrated with machinery protection systems?
Yes. It is designed for use with compatible industrial monitoring and protection solutions.
7. What factors influence proximity sensor measurement accuracy?
Mounting position, installation quality, shaft surface condition, and system calibration affect measurement performance.
8. How does this sensor support predictive maintenance?
It provides continuous condition information that helps detect abnormal machinery behavior.
9. Why is an integrated housing design beneficial?
It provides a more compact solution and improves installation efficiency in industrial environments.
10. What should be verified before replacing a PROXPAC XL sensor?
The exact model configuration, mounting requirements, application conditions, and system compatibility should be confirmed.
